4 month stats--my chunky monkey
I took Frank to the doctor today for his four-month check up, and everything looks great! He is 15 lbs 12 oz, which is in the 75th percentile for weight, and he is 26 inches long, which is in the 90th percentile for height. Everyone always tells me how big he looks, and I guess they are right!!! He was right around the 50th percentile for both weight and height at his two-month appointment, so he has grown a lot since then!
The doctor told us that we could start Frank on solid foods at any time within the next two months, but that there is no rush, especially because he is consistently sleeping 11+ hours every night without waking up. I think we will wait a couple of more weeks and then try out some rice cereal and see how he likes it.
Frank took the shots today like a champ--he did not cry at all with the first one, but he cried a little bit with the second one. He has been a little bit extra fussy tonight, but hopefully he will be back to normal tomorrow morning. He was such a good boy at the doctor's office, being sweet, smiley, and chatty. His ear infection from a couple of weeks ago has cleared up too.
I can't believe that he is almost 4 months old already!! This time is flying by so quickly.
